Installation and Positioning of Standoffs on Surco Universal Exterior RV Ladder SP502L  

Question:

The backing supports are approximately 15” on center on my RV. The ladder rails are 12”” apart. Will the standoffs mount on the back supports at 15” on center and attach to the rails that are 12” apart?

I believe you are referring to the studs on the back wall of your RV being 15 inches on center. If this is the case, the standoffs included with the Surco Universal Exterior RV Ladder # SP502L will not be able to be install at a distance wider than the ladder itself which is 12 inches. This width is pretty standard for RV exterior ladders so we do not carry a ladder that is 15" wide.

I would recommend installing one set of standoffs (either the two left or the two right ones) along one of the studs on your RV's wall. The other set will then need to be installed 12 inches apart, on the plain wall.

Please keep in mind that the provided standoffs are only optional (for additional support) and not required for installation and while it would be ideal to mount them to the existing studs on your RV's wall, it's perfectly safe to install them anywhere along the wall.
